Javascript Python中的等效ee.Image.not()是什么
我正在使用geemap包将代码从JavaScript重构为Python,但我找不到复制这两行代码的方法Javascript Python中的等效ee.Image.not()是什么,javascript,python,refactoring,google-earth-engine,Javascript,Python,Refactoring,Google Earth Engine,我正在使用geemap包将代码从JavaScript重构为Python,但我找不到复制这两行代码的方法 var swbdMask=swbd.unmask().not().focal_median(1) var hmask=hand30_100.gt(20).focal_max(10).not() 我的问题是not()。swbdMask和hmask都是ee.Image对象。我尝试使用not,但它将对象类型更改为布尔值,这显然不是我想要的。 有没有办法在Python中实现这一点?阅读文档时,它说将
var swbdMask=swbd.unmask().not().focal_median(1)
var hmask=hand30_100.gt(20).focal_max(10).not()
我的问题是not()
。swbdMask
和hmask
都是ee.Image对象。我尝试使用not
,但它将对象类型更改为布尔值,这显然不是我想要的。
有没有办法在Python中实现这一点?阅读文档时,它说将返回0或1。从我的理解来看,这和布尔运算基本相同。我以前没有用过这个软件包,所以这只是在黑暗中拍摄。是的,但同时它声明返回的对象是一个图像。我想,在这种情况下,它是像素级的。至少我是这样理解的:阅读文档时,它会返回0或1。从我的理解来看,这和布尔运算基本相同。我以前没有用过这个软件包,所以这只是在黑暗中拍摄。是的,但同时它声明返回的对象是一个图像。我想,在这种情况下,它是像素级的。至少我是这样理解的